The US researchers have pinpointed the mutation which leads to hair thinning, a process that can begin as early as childhood.
APCDD1 causes hair follicles to shrink, leading to thinner hair described as “peach fuzz”.

The team found that the progressive form of hair loss, a relatively rare condition known as hereditary hypotrichosis simplex, is caused by a phenomenon called hair follicle miniaturisation.
